Apple Scrapple Crumble Pie

Ingredients


Crust

21 /2 cups flour

1 cup VERY COLD butter

1 tsp salt

4~8 tbsp ice water

Filling

5-6 Granny Smith Apples

1 cup sugar

1 cup brown sugar

1 /2 cup ftour and 1 cup water slurry

1 tsp salt

2 tsp vanilla

3 tbsp cinnamon

1 tsp lemon juice

Crumble

3/4 cup flour

1 /2 cup brown sugar

1 tsp cinnamon

1 /2 cup melted butter

1 /4 cup powdered sugar (optional)


Directions


preheat oven to 375


Starting off with your crust. whisk together your flour and salt. Mix in cubed cold butter to bowl and one tbsp at a time, fold in your ice water making sure to not over work your dough. Add more water as needed. When dough is formed flatten and fold over about 4 times, This is a very important step that creates the flakiness in the pie crust. crucial step in making pie dough is keeping it cold. If at anytime dough or butter starts to melt just pop it back in fridge. You should still see butter chunks in dough. Form into ball, wrap in plastic wrap and place in walk~in for at least 30 mins.


While dough is setting start on making your scrapple. Cut scrapple and pan fry it till it's crispy on both sides. When done, crumble scrapple and set aside. (To incorporate scrapple in dough make scrapple first and set to cool as you make dough. Add into dough as you're folding)
